The Basics of Fire Sprinkler Systems
A fire automatic sprinkler is an automatic fire reductions system created to control or snuff out fires before they spread. Unlike what many individuals think, these systems do not trigger simultaneously. Instead, they react individually to warm in the affected area, protecting against unnecessary water damages and properly including the fire.
These systems contain a supply of water, piping, and sprinkler heads purposefully placed throughout a building. When a fire is identified, the heat activates the sprinkler heads in the prompt vicinity, releasing water or specialized fire suppression representatives to control the flames.
Exactly How Do Fire Sprinklers Detect Fire?
Fire sprinkler heads are outfitted with a heat-sensitive element, typically a glass light bulb loaded with a fluid that increases when exposed to high temperatures. Once the temperature reaches a specific threshold (usually in between 135 ° F and 165 ° F), the glass light bulb ruptureds, enabling water to move via the sprinkler head and onto the fire.
Unlike smoke alarm, which are caused by smoke fragments, fire lawn sprinklers turn on just in feedback to warmth. This ensures that duds brought on by food preparation smoke or vapor do not cause unneeded water release.
Types of Fire Sprinkler Systems
There are several types of fire sprinkler systems, each made for various applications and atmospheres. Understanding which system suits your residential property ideal is vital for effective fire protection.
Damp Pipe Sprinkler System
The most common sort of fire lawn sprinkler is the wet pipeline system, which consists of water in the pipes at all times. When a sprinkler head is turned on by warm, water is instantly released. This type is perfect for office complex, hotels, and residential properties.
Dry Pipe Sprinkler System
In locations where freezing temperatures are a concern, a dry pipeline system is a lot more effective. As opposed to water, these systems include pressurized air or nitrogen in the pipelines. When a sprinkler head activates, the air is launched, allowing water to stream via and suppress the fire.
Pre-Action Sprinkler System
Pre-action systems call for two triggers before releasing water. First, a fire detection system have to discover a fire, and afterwards the heat-sensitive sprinkler head should turn on. These systems are commonly utilized in information facilities, museums, and libraries, where unintended water discharge could trigger substantial damages.
Foam Water Sprinkler System
A foam water sprinkler system combines water with a fire-suppressing foam concentrate, developing a blanket that surrounds the flames and stops reignition. This system is particularly beneficial in facilities that keep combustible liquids or unsafe materials, as the foam reduces fires better than water alone.

Picking the Right Fire Sprinkler System for Your Property
When selecting a fire automatic sprinkler, consider the following elements:
- Building Type: Different buildings need various automatic sprinkler. A warehouse storing chemicals may require a foam water lawn sprinkler, while a domestic structure may just call for a wet pipe system.
- Ecological Conditions: If your structure remains in an area with freezing temperature levels, a dry pipeline system might be needed.
- Neighborhood Fire Codes: Regulations differ by area, so it is necessary to comply with neighborhood fire safety and security requirements to guarantee your system fulfills lawful demands.

Maintaining Your Fire Sprinkler System
A fire automatic sprinkler is only reliable if properly kept. Normal evaluations and maintenance aid guarantee that the system operates properly when required. Regular checks ought to consist of:
- Inspecting sprinkler heads for damage or blockages
- Inspecting water stress levels
- Making sure control shutoffs are open and operational
- Testing alarm signals and back-up systems
